Jeddah, Saudi Arabia – July 10, 2025 – In a significant stride towards a sustainable future, Envision Group today announced the successful commissioning of the world’s largest green hydrogen and ammonia plant, ingeniously powered by a groundbreaking off-grid renewable energy system. This monumental achievement, unveiled today at its facility, marks a pivotal moment in the global transition to cleaner energy sources, demonstrating the viability and scalability of truly sustainable industrial operations.

The facility, strategically located in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ia, represents a colossal investment in the future of green fuels and chemicals. At its core is a sophisticated and robust off-grid renewable energy ecosystem, designed and implemented by Envision to provide a consistent and reliable power supply for the entire operation. This innovative approach eliminates reliance on traditional grid infrastructure, ensuring the “green” credentials of the hydrogen and ammonia produced are unimpeachable.

Envision’s pioneering renewable energy system is a testament to their commitment to integrated sustainable solutions. It comprises a vast array of Envision’s cutting-edge solar photovoltaic (PV) panels, coupled with advanced wind turbines, working in synergy to capture and convert renewable resources into electricity. Furthermore, the system incorporates state-of-the-art energy storage solutions, enabling the plant to operate seamlessly and efficiently, even during periods of lower renewable resource availability. This intelligent integration of renewable generation and storage is crucial for maintaining the uninterrupted production of green hydrogen and ammonia.

The newly operational plant is engineered to produce green hydrogen through water electrolysis powered by the renewable energy. This hydrogen is then further processed to create green ammonia. Both green hydrogen and green ammonia are considered vital components for decarbonizing hard-to-abate sectors, including heavy industry, transportation, and agriculture, offering a sustainable alternative to fossil fuel-derived counterparts.
